largest shale gas in the US

U.S. shale oil and gas producers will record a cash flow of about $200 billion in 2022, allowing the industry to pay off all debts by 2024 and start increasing production, experts said; Deloitte LLP.

The rise in oil and gas prices in the U.S. and the disciplined approach of representatives of the sector to capital allocation allows them to compensate for losses incurred in previous years due to falling prices, said Bloomberg. After paying off debts and encouraging shareholders, U.S. producers are likely to focus on boosting gas production, whose prices have risen sharply amid rising demand around the world.

“We’re seeing a shift in upstream activity toward natural gas,” Amy Cronis, who is in charge of the U.S. oil and gas sector at Deloitte, told the agency.

Shale gas producers, she said, would be increasing activity in the U.S. and would have enough cash resources to invest more in low-carbon fuels.

Deloitte estimates that global oil and gas companies are currently spending about 60% less on investments than they did in 2014, when oil prices were also hovering around $100 a barrel.

Deloitte’s estimates are based on assumptions that the average price of Brent crude in 2022 will be $106 per barrel and $81 per barrel in 2023.

The league cash flow of the global oil and gas sector will reach $1.4 trillion this year, the company believes.

The Fed's bear market

The consensus among investors is that the U.S. Federal Reserve will raise rates again before the end of the year and will not loosen its monetary policy until 2024, which is a bearish outlook for the stock market. So it’s important to be prepared for a drop in the S&P 500 and other indices. 

That’s the prevailing view of about 350 respondents to the Instant MLIV Pulse survey after Wednesday’s Federal Open Market Committee meeting.

The findings contrast with the interest rate swap market, which is still struggling to gauge a rate cut this year. More than 70% of MLIV Pulse respondents said the Fed is not done raising rates yet. More than half said they expect the central bank to wait with its policy easing until next year.

The survey results are in line with Fed officials, but go against traders who estimated this year’s rate cut has led to lower Treasury yields.

Swap markets expect the Fed rate to peak at around 4.95% in May and then fall to about 4.2% in December.

Startups under threat

High-tech startups have been hit. Companies around the world are facing a fight for survival after the collapse of a major US investment bank, Silicon Valley Bank (SVB). There was a “huge disruption” in the industry globally, Bloomberg reported, citing market participants. The entire stock market, and the S&P 500 in particular, plummeted.

Startups under threat

The bankruptcy of the lending institution, in particular, affected the co-founder of startup Birdly Inc. Quang Hoang. The entrepreneur invested about $10 million in SVB and is still unable to repay the money four days after the bank was shut down by the California Department of Financial Protection and Innovation. However, the entrepreneur is far from the only one who has faced similar problems, the article specifies.

“Hoang was one of thousands of founders around the world this week trying to track down their money after days of chaos and who are completely rethinking the way they run their own businesses. Startups from Silicon Valley to London to Tel Aviv to tech hubs across Africa have depended on SVB as a one-stop store for everything from storing their fortunes to personal mortgages,” the story says.

Now investors and technology companies are predicting a complicated financial future for themselves, even if the bankrupt bank begins to attract deposits from customers under a new name. Many market participants faced a “financial payback” for their overreliance on the credit institution’s risky investment assets, the memo said.

On March 11, the California Department of Financial Protection and Innovation closed Silicon Valley Bank, a large investment bank based in Santa Clara County. All insured deposits from SVB were transferred to Deposit Insurance National Bank of Santa Clara. Depositors were expected to have access to their accounts by March 13.
